Formula
Total drinks = guests × hours × drinks per guest per hour
Beer bottles/cans = beer share of drinks (1 each)
Wine bottles = wine share of drinks ÷ 5 (150 mL servings per 750 mL bottle)
Spirit bottles = spirits share of drinks ÷ 17 (43 mL servings per 750 mL bottle)
Ice = 0.5 kg × guests. Cups = 2 × guests.
Worked example. 30 guests, 4 hours, 1 drink/hour → 120 total drinks.
